The weather didn't stay warm very long but on Saturday, March 9th, it had not turned too cold yet. Although by Monday it was back down into the 30's. We took a ride into town to find a route that Steve could use to ride to work. Turns out it is about 5.7 miles one way, by a short route, not bad at all. From there we headed east along the Neckar River to Ladenburg, then back to the apartment and only had a few sprinkles. Ladenburg is about halfway between Mannheim and Heidelberg. There is a Dr. Carl Benz auto museum in Ladenburg but it is only open 6 hours a week, 2 hours at a time, so we'll have to go on one of the days it is open. We rode a little over 20 miles.
